From 4d3847fc45c6700ec1667d9616c8f91b734cb75d Mon Sep 17 00:00:00 2001 From: tpearson Date: Fri, 7 May 2010 07:05:07 +0000 Subject: Fixed minor UI display glitch git-svn-id: svn://anonsvn.kde.org/home/kde/branches/trinity/kdebase@1123872 283d02a7-25f6-0310-bc7c-ecb5cbfe19da --- kcontrol/randr/krandrtray.cpp | 4 +++- 1 file changed, 3 insertions(+), 1 deletion(-) (limited to 'kcontrol') diff --git a/kcontrol/randr/krandrtray.cpp b/kcontrol/randr/krandrtray.cpp index 292d51380..adfe48e5f 100644 --- a/kcontrol/randr/krandrtray.cpp +++ b/kcontrol/randr/krandrtray.cpp @@ -188,9 +188,11 @@ void KRandRSystemTray::contextMenuAboutToShow(KPopupMenu* menu) addOutputMenu(menu); // Find any user ICC profiles - menu->insertTitle(SmallIcon("kcoloredit"), i18n("Color Profile")); QStringList cfgProfiles; cfgProfiles = t_config->groupList(); + if (cfgProfiles.isEmpty() == false) { + menu->insertTitle(SmallIcon("kcoloredit"), i18n("Color Profile")); + } for (QStringList::Iterator t(cfgProfiles.begin()); t != cfgProfiles.end(); ++t) { lastIndex = menu->insertItem(*t); if (t_config->readEntry("CurrentProfile") == (*t)) { -- cgit v1.2.1